�� Why Acoustic Performance Is Crucial

Excessive noise negatively affects:

  • Sleep quality
  • Productivity and concentration
  • Health and wellbeing
  • Property value and occupant satisfaction

This makes acoustic glazing an essential part of modern building design. A well-designed glazed façade can reduce external noise levels by 30–50 dB, significantly improving interior comfort.


�� What Influences Acoustic Performance in Glazing?

1. Glass Thickness

Thicker glass naturally dampens more noise, especially at mid- to high-frequency levels.

2. Asymmetrical Double Glazing

Using panes of different thicknesses reduces resonance and improves sound insulation.

3. Lamination (Acoustic Interlayer)

Acoustic PVB interlayers absorb sound energy, offering up to 5–8 dB of additional noise reduction.

4. Air or Gas Cavity

Wider cavities reduce noise transmission, especially in double- and triple-glazed systems.

5. Frame Design & Sealing

Even the best glass fails if the frame leaks sound. High-quality seals and weatherproofing are essential.
